What are chastity piercings?

Chastity piercings refer to a combination of multiple intimate piercings that are placed in such a way that a lock or other connecting device can be threaded through the piercing jewellery — typically rings. This creates a symbolic or light physical closure of the intimate area.

It is important to emphasise that chastity piercings do not constitute an absolutely secure locking system. They are not comparable to a mechanical chastity device. Rather, they are a symbolic and aesthetic element within consensual relationship dynamics, intended to express trust, belonging and connection.

In the kink and BDSM community, chastity piercings are an established practice that goes hand in hand with respect, communication and clear agreements between all parties involved. At XS Piercing, we approach this topic with the same professionalism and respect as any other piercing.

Common configurations

Chastity piercings are individually planned and adapted to the anatomy and wishes of the wearer. The most common configurations include:

Outer labia — Symmetrical pairs

The most common variant: Two to four piercings through the outer labia (labia majora), placed symmetrically on both sides. A small padlock or a special connecting pin can be threaded through the opposing rings.

  • 2 piercings (1 pair): Minimal configuration — one ring on each side, connected by a lock.
  • 4 piercings (2 pairs): More common variant — two pairs of rings for a more stable and even closure.
  • 6+ piercings (3+ pairs): Less common, provides more complete coverage and is considered particularly aesthetic.

Extended configurations

In addition to the labia pairs, further piercings can be integrated:

  • Fourchette as anchor: A fourchette piercing at the posterior vaginal entrance can serve as an additional anchor point, through which a chain or ring is threaded from the back to the front closure.
  • Christina as upper anchor: A Christina piercing on the mons pubis can be used as an upper attachment point for chains or decorative elements.
  • Custom configurations: Depending on wishes and anatomy, numerous other combinations are possible. We provide detailed advice on the options.

Jewellery and closures

For chastity piercings, only high-quality jewellery made from implant-grade titanium (ASTM F136) is used, designed for long-term wear in the body:

  • Ball Closure Rings (BCR): Rings with a ball clamp that can be easily opened and closed. They are particularly well-suited as they provide enough space to thread a lock through.
  • Segment Rings: Rings with a hinged segment that offer a smoother finish and are also suitable for closure systems.
  • Padlocks: Small locks specially made for this purpose from medical-grade stainless steel or titanium. These are lightweight, skin-compatible and available in various sizes.
  • Connecting chains: Decorative chains made from hypoallergenic material that can be stretched between the rings — as an aesthetic element or as a light physical connection.

Material quality

Especially for piercings that are worn for extended periods with locks or additional jewellery, material quality is crucial. We use exclusively biocompatible materials and strongly advise against cheap jewellery from the internet, which can cause allergies, inflammation or tissue rejection.

Procedure and planning

Planning chastity piercings is more extensive than for individual piercings and requires a detailed consultation:

  1. Initial consultation: In a thorough discussion, we talk about your wishes, the desired configuration and assess anatomical suitability. We explain the various options and give an honest assessment of what is realistic and sensible.
  2. Consent check: We ensure that the decision is autonomous and voluntary. This conversation always takes place in private with the client, regardless of whether a partner accompanies them.
  3. Scheduling: Since multiple piercings are rarely done in one session, we create a schedule with multiple appointments. Typically, 1-2 piercings are placed per session, with a healing interval of at least 6-8 weeks between sessions.
  4. Step-by-step procedure: At each appointment, the piercings are performed with local anaesthesia under sterile conditions. The positioning is carefully planned so that the rings are precisely aligned at the end.
  5. Completion and adjustment: Once all piercings are fully healed, the closure jewellery can be fitted and the final configuration tested.

Healing with multiple piercings

Healing multiple intimate piercings requires special attention:

  • Individual healing times: Each piercing heals independently. Outer labia piercings typically require 6-8 weeks per piercing. The total duration until all piercings are healed can be several months.
  • Increased care: With multiple fresh piercings in the same area, the risk of infection is somewhat elevated. Thorough and regular cleaning is particularly important.
  • Sexual abstinence: During the entire healing phase of all piercings, sexual abstinence in the intimate area is required. With a staggered approach, this can mean a longer total period of abstinence.
  • Closure only after complete healing: Inserting locks or connecting elements must only be done when all piercings are fully healed. Premature closure can lead to tears, inflammation and complications.

Planning tip

Allow enough time for the entire process. From the initial consultation to full completion and healing of all piercings, typically 4 to 6 months will pass. Patience is the key to a successful and comfortable result.

Consent and ethics

At XS Piercing, mutual consent is the absolute prerequisite for chastity piercings. We take this matter extremely seriously and implement the following principles:

  • Legal age: Chastity piercings are performed exclusively on persons aged 18 and over. ID verification is mandatory.
  • Free will: The decision must come from the person receiving the piercing. Pressure, coercion or manipulation by third parties is unacceptable under any circumstances.
  • Private conversation: We always conduct a conversation alone with the client to ensure that there is no external influence. This is part of our standard protocol and is non-negotiable.
  • Right of withdrawal: Every client can cancel the procedure at any time — even during the appointment — without giving reasons. No costs are incurred in case of cancellation.
  • Right of refusal: We reserve the right to refuse the procedure if we have doubts about voluntariness or consider the situation concerning.

Frequently asked questions

Can all piercings be done in one session?

Generally, we recommend not getting all piercings in a single session. The body has to cope with healing multiple wounds simultaneously, which can prolong recovery time and increase the risk of complications. During the consultation, we discuss a sensible schedule that typically involves 2-3 sessions spaced 6-8 weeks apart.

What piercing combinations are most common?

The most common configuration for chastity piercings consists of two to four outer labia piercings placed symmetrically opposite each other. A lock can be threaded through the rings. Alternatively, combinations of outer labia piercings with an additional piercing (e.g., fourchette) can also be used.

How secure is such a piercing system?

It is important to understand that chastity piercings do not constitute a high-security locking system. Piercings can be torn out under force and are not designed as a coercive measure. They serve as a symbolic and consensual element within an existing relationship of trust. At XS Piercing, we place the utmost importance on ensuring that chastity piercings are performed exclusively within the framework of mutual consent.

Do both partners need to be present at the consultation?

No, the presence of both partners is not mandatory, but welcome. What matters is that the person receiving the piercing is of legal age and acting of their own free will. In any case, we also conduct the consultation privately with the client alone to ensure that the decision is made autonomously and without external pressure.
